Extended Data Fig. 1 | Two cohorts of placental samples were analysed.
Cohort 1 (n = 80) contained only samples from pre-labour Caesarean
section (CS) deliveries and S. bongori was added to the samples before
DNA isolation as a positive control. Samples in cohort 1 were analysed
by both metagenomics and16S rRNA amplicon sequencing. Cohort
2 (n = 498) contained placental samples from Caesarean section and
vaginal deliveries. DNA was isolated twice from each placental sample


with two different DNA extraction kits. Samples were analysed by 16S
rRNA amplicon sequencing. Pre-eclampsia (PE) was defined using The
American College of Obstetricians and Gynaecologists (ACOG) 2013
definition. Small for gestational age (SGA) was defined as a birth weight
less than the fifth percentile using a customized reference. Preterm denotes
birth before 37 weeks gestation.
